Man in his 70's tragically dies in Ballymoney house fire as Fire Service believes blaze was caused accidentally

NIFRS has confirmed a man in his 70's has died following a house fire in Ballymoney (Photo: NIFRS)

Two crews from Ballymoney and Coleraine fire stations attended the incident in the early hours of Saturday morning at a semi-detached house on Coleraine Road, Ballymoney, and rescued two people in their 70's.

Despite the best efforts by the Northern Ireland Ambulance Service and firefighters, a man in his 70's tragically died at the scene.

The fire was extinguished and crews left the incident in the town at 04:29am.

The cause of the fire is under investigation, but NIFRS believe it was an accidental fire.

Alan O’Neill, Group Commander, of the Fire Service said: “The thoughts and sympathies of Northern Ireland Fire and Rescue Service are with the loved ones of a man who has sadly died following a house fire in Ballymoney yesterday morning.”
